Look out for a mismatch between the engineers on the sales call and the developers actually assigned. Ask for the names and CVs of the actual team in the contract, with wording covering replacement. A provider that talks only about roles and refuses to name people is keeping the right to assign anyone it likes.



Require the source repository from the first week. A team that hands over a build only at the end of each phase is asking you to take delivery on faith. Regular commits and pull requests reveal how many people are really working far better than a slide deck. The same applies to the automated test suite: if there is no pipeline, assurances about quality are unverifiable.



Loose wording in the contract around IP is not an oversight. The agreement must state plainly that all deliverables transfer to your company on payment.
